Synopsis "The Window (in English)"

The Window takes place in a low-income area of a city surrounded by poverty, drugs, and misfortune. Diamond Jefferson a young girl who is an honor roll student that has dreams of attending Michigan State University next year. Diamond wants to be an Astrophysicist. She loves the study of stars, the moon, the galaxy, and the planets. So one year for Christmas, her mom saves up enough money to buy her a telescope, not knowing that this would be the biggest mistake of her and her family's life. One evening, Diamond watches from her bedroom window through her telescope as her best friend is murdered. Now she and her family are on the run from a notorious gang whose members are responsible for the murder. Diamond doesn't know whom she can trust and when she puts her trust in the wrong person, her family and everyone around her pay for it with their life. Diamond finds herself all alone, and now she has to become the person she never thought she could be in order to protect her and her unborn child.
